Since it was taken over by the award-winning independent pub company Peach in 2007, The Old Mill in Berkhamsted has been one of the best places to eat, drink and meet friends in town and picked up a few awards of its own including Observer Food Monthly Food Awards ‘Best Bar’. To mark four years of serving up the good stuff and plenty of the good times, the pub is throwing a party on Friday 25th November to thank locals for their support, celebrate the best that Berkhamsted has to offer and raise money for a great local cause, The Hospice of St Francis, at the same time.
The evening gets underway at 7.30pm on the 25th and has the special theme of ‘Made in Berkhamsted’. It will be a great evening of entertainment, good things to eat and drink and a few surprises, to make it a night to remember. As well as serving up mini versions of some of the dishes from the pub’s popular autumn menu, there will be the chance to sip on some bubbly and enjoy a pint or two of real ale, some literally brewed down the road at the Tring Brewery. Local sausages made by local butchers Eastwoods will also be on the bar for all to sample.
Live music act Next Time, the pub’s resident band who play every last Friday of the month, will be here on Friday 25th. There’ll also be a silent auction with some fantastic prizes generously donated by local businesses to bid for, with all proceeds from the sale going to local charity The Hospice of St Francis. If you’re feeling lucky, you can also try your hand at ‘Spin the Wheel’, a great Old Mill bar game where you spin the wheel for a chance to win either 25%, 50% or even 100% off a round of drinks when you step up to the bar. Money raised from ‘Spin the Wheel’ will also be donated to the hospice to support the vital work it does locally to care for people with serious or terminal illnesses.
